CES 3 Good numbers of warblers in reed bed

Sunday 29th May 2016:


Joe, Linda, Stuart - nice a light, still cold at 4.30am - reeds only about 1/3 height.


Birds caught:  Reed Warbler 10/9 ;  Long-Tailed Tit 3/1;  Sedge Warbler 3/5;  Robin 3/0 ;  Reed Bunting 2/1;  Whitethroat 4/0; Marsh Tit 0/1;  Blackbird 2/0;  Blue Tit 0/1;  Bullfinch 1/0;  Dunnock 0/3;  Song Thrush 1/0;  Chiffcaff 1/1;   Wren 0/1;  Great Tit 0/1


Total birds : 53


Also ringed - 2 Lapwing and 2 Oystercatchers on scrape


Also seen:  Cuckoo,  Grey Heron, Buzzard, Kestrel

CES 2 : Some good warblers - but where are the Willow Warblers?

Sunday 15th May 2016


Stuart and Linda, cold start, some sunshine on nets ... otherwise good conditions


Birds ringed:
Reed Bunting 2 + (1); Sedge Warbler 5 + (3 inc a Paris ring, different to last time); Blue Tit (1);  Reed Warbler 5 + (7); Whitethroat 1;  Song Thrush (1);  Bullfinch 2;  Wren 1 + (1); Garden Warbler 3;  Blackbird 2; Lesser Whitethroat 1;  Dunnock 1 = (3)
Total 40 birds.


Other birds seen / heard :  Lapwing with 4 chicks, 2 Stock Dove,  Cuckoo

CES 1: Cold start, some good warblers

1st May 2016:


Linda and Stuart - frost off the cars at 4am ... lovely morning once the day got going.


Birds caught:  non brackets = new, ( ) = retrap or control


Blackcap  2, Sedge Warbler 6 (1)*, Dunnock 2 (1), Reed Bunting 2 (1),  Wren 2 (3), Blackbird 1 (1),  Song Thrush 2,  Chiffchaff 2,  Whitethroat 1,  Reed Warbler 2 (1), Blue Tit 1


Of interest: the controlled Sedge Warbler, net 3, was a Paris ringed bird.


Total birds: 31
